Renew your toll pass

MCD TOLL is a free trip management app powered by the South Delhi Municipal Corporation (SDMC) that allows Indian drivers to digitally renew toll passes. However, users must first register their vehicles in the SDMC portal before using this program.

To log in to the MCD TOLL app, enter your mobile phone number and OTP, which will then prompt the app to display your registered vehicle’s details on the screen. From there, you can renew and pay your toll pass via a credit or debit card or online banking

Renewing toll is now easier

MCD TOLL lets you renew online instead of going to the traditional route, which is visiting the nearest toll station to reload your credits. Not only is it easier, but quicker for many people who prefer to use the power of the internet nowadays, instead of dedicating a few hours just to renew their passes, a tedious and mostly boring task.

As with most government or other service apps, this one has a clunky interface. While it's still better than queueing for hours for your toll renewal, the app’s user experience is bland and feels half-baked so much that it looks like an app from the early 2000s. Aside from that, the color scheme, font, and overall layout feel hastily put together, with no regard for convenience and efficiency.

Regarding the latter, the app accepts payments from various Indian banks, including the State Bank of India (SBI) and the Indian Bank. You can also check your transaction history and change the validity of your pass. Unfortunately, the app doesn’t work when installed on devices with higher Android versions, which makes it counterintuitive, as it should run on newer smartphones instead of older ones.

In summary, the MCD TOLL app offers a convenient way to renew toll passes digitally, streamlining the process for users. While it has notable advantages like acceptance of various payment options and the ability to manage pass validity, its outdated interface and compatibility issues with newer Android devices diminish the overall experience. Despite these drawbacks, the app represents a step forward in digital toll management.
